Does anyone know what the deal is regarding the 'No Swimming Permitted' and "No Alcohol Permitted" on the Castaic web site? Is this for real. It's been a few years since I've been to Castaic and at that time those rules weren't there. Thinking about going fathers day. Maybe Pyramid would be a better choice.

I asked the same thing in another thread. Castaic used to be a hot spot a few years ago. The rules have always been in place, just never strictly enforced. A few deaths/injuries by a few irresponsible people pretty much locked the place down from what I gather anymore.
